Putting Away QM Relevant Material
Purpose
If you use Quality Management (QM), you make a usage decision for the
inspection lot following a quality inspection of the material received.If you make the usage decision in QM before the material is put away, you handle the transfer requirements (TRs) differently in the Warehouse Management system (WMS) than if you have not yet made the usage decision in QM.
Prerequisites
You have set up the WM-QM interface in the Customizing for Warehouse Management under Interfaces →
Define Quality Management → Activate QM Interim Storage Type Search.Process Flow
The received material is part of quality stock (Q) until you make the usage decision in QM.
A positive quant is formed in the goods receipt area (GR area). The system makes a note of the storage bin of the material that is to be put away in the corresponding inspection lot.
The system makes a records the inspection lot number in the quant data and in the transfer requirement of the material that is to be put away.
You get back a sample quantity of the received material for the quality inspection via QM.
The Usage Decision in QM... |
Procedure |
...has already been made |
You create a TO for putaway as though no inspection lot exists. The TR contains no entries on the inspection lot. See also: After Usage Decision: Sample Put Away After Usage Decision: Return to Vendor After Usage Decision: Sample Destroyed |
...has not yet been made |
The system opens a dialog box during TO creation with the predefined sample quantity. For more information, see Putaway Before Usage Decision. |
